Art Deco Amber Gold Decanter By Whitefriars
SKU
DA5833850
An exquisite Art Deco hand blown golden amber glass decanter by James Hogan for Whitefriars, circa 1940/50s.
Gently pinched around the body of the decanter to create four dimpled sides, there is the original matching air blown hollow stopper to match.
This delightful decanter looks as modern today as the year it was designed and is perfect for everything from spirits to wine to table water.
